Job Summary: Nashoba Valley Medical Center has an opening for dedicated RN to join our dedicated team in the Intensive Care Unit.

Responsibilities:

  • Communicates with physicians about changes in patient's clinical condition including hemodynamic monitoring, results of diagnostic studies and symptomatology.
  • Able to respond quickly and accurately to changes in condition or response to treatment.
  • Able to perform general nursing duties in all departments with adequate supervision.
  • Participates in performance improvement and CQI activities

Qualifications:

  • Graduate of an accredited school of nursing, BSN preferred
  • Current MA Registered Nurse Licensure
  • Two or more years of recent critical care experience preferred
  • Successful completion of critical care course
  • Current ACLS and BCLS certification.
